        Admission Criteria

        (1) Basic Academic Qualification:
        a. Sixteen years of schooling or 4 year education (minimum 120 credit
        hours) with at least 45% marks in the annual system or a minimum
        cumulative grade point average (CGPA) of 2.00 out of 4.00 (or an
        equivalent letter or numerical grade) in the semester system post
        Intermediate qualification or Equivalent shall be eligible for
        admission in the MPhil/MS/Equivalent program.
        b. The candidate possessing a degree in relevant subject from a
        foreign University/ DAI shall provide a degree equivalence
        certificate from HEC Pakistan.
        c. In case the %age of marks or CGPA obtained by the candidate is
        not mentioned on his/her transcript the academic qualification
        marks shall be calculated as per USA evaluation policy.
        (2) Admission Test:
        The concerned academic department will:
        a. Conduct a rigorous admission test as an eligibility condition for
        admission toMS/MPhil/Equivalent programs, with a passing score
        of 50%.
        OR
        b. Accept the GRE* /HAT General/Equivalent tests, with a passing score
        of 50%.
        c. The above-mentioned test result(s) should not be more than two (2)
        years old at the time of seeking admission.
        (3) Interdisciplinary Qualifications
        The candidate may be allowed to pursue MS/MPhil degree in an interdisciplinary area, if the DRC is satisfied that the applicant’s knowledge of
        primary area that has sufficiently prepared them to undertake
        MS/MPhil/equivalent program and has taken additional 6 to 9 CH of
        deficiency courses of level-6 after starting the program.

        Semester 1
        Credit Hours
        Advance Algorithm Analysis
        03
        Advanced Operating Systems
        03
        Research Methods
        03
        Semester 2
        Credit Hours
        Theory of Computationon
        03
        Advanced Computer Architecture
        03
        Elective I
        03
        Semester 3
        Credit Hours
        Thesis/Project (partial registration)
        03
        Elective II
        03
        Elective III
        03
        Semester 4
        Credit Hours
        Thesis/Project (partial registration)
        03
